hello,

I am an Australian Citizen, I had applied for E3 visa last year but my application got refused under section 214(b),
Before I had also been refused under same section on F1 and B2 while I was holding Indian Citizenship.

I would like to know can I travel on VWP, or do I have to obtain B2 visa.

From some threads I have came to know that if i apply for b2 a red flag may be raised.

214(b) deals with immigration intent. The immigration official suspected you
intended to immigrate to the US. E3/F1/B2 visas do not allow immigration
intent.

> I would like to know can I travel on VWP, or do I have to obtain B2
> visa.

You cannot travel on a Visa Waiver because one of the requirements is never
having been denied a visa.

> From some threads I have came to know that if i apply for b2 a red flag
may be raised.

Yes, in fact, you will be raising the red flag yourself, because in your
visa application you will have to check "Have you ever been denied a visa?".

If you have not developed strong ties to Australia (or India for that
matter) since the last time you were denied a visa, chances are you will be
denied again.

Either way a flag would be raised. If you go to the US using VWP, your
biometrics prints would still be verified in US VISIT and it won't matter
whether or not you conceal your previous refusal. The system would alert a
competent immigration officer at the POE about it.
